Automobile rubber sealing strip
By introducing a pressure-resistant positioning layer, an elastic positioning layer, and a reinforcing fixing layer into automotive rubber sealing strips, the problems of easy damage and poor sealing performance of traditional sealing strips are solved, achieving higher wear resistance, sealing performance, and noise reduction.

TECHNICAL FIELD
[0001] The utility model relates to rubber sealing strip field, concretely relates to a rubber sealing strip of car. BACKGROUND
[0002] With the development of science and social progress, in the automobile assembly process, the door frame of automobile door assembly and automobile luggage compartment door generally installs the sealing strip, and the sealing strip can avoid the rigid contact of automobile door and automobile luggage compartment door with peripheral parts when opening and closing, and prevent the noise from entering the vehicle.
[0003] The traditional automobile rubber sealing strip only plays a simple sealing role in the process of use, does not have the corresponding buffer structure, when people enter the vehicle, easy to step on the rubber sealing strip, or the vibration generated by the vehicle, all easy to cause the damage of rubber sealing strip, in addition, the overall sealing performance is poor, thereby easy to cause the internal leakage of oil and water, poor applicability, can not satisfy the actual use required.
[0004] Therefore, it is necessary to provide an automobile rubber sealing strip, which aims to solve the above problems. UTILITY MODEL CONTENT

[0029] Example 1
[0030] Referring to Figs. 1-2 A kind of automobile rubber sealing strip, including sealing strip main part 1, still include:
[0031] Compression resistance positioning layer is installed on sealing strip main part 1, for the support of sealing strip main part 1 Positioning and compression resistance wear treatment.
[0032] Further, the compression resistance positioning layer includes the limiting groove 2 for inner layer positioning installation, limiting groove 2 is set at the inside upper position of sealing strip main part 1, the inner side of limiting groove 2 is provided with first clamping block 5 for limiting and first friction positioning layer 4 for friction positioning.
[0033] Further, the compression resistance positioning layer also includes the compression resistance layer 3 for compression resistance support, and the compression resistance layer 3 is connected at the inside upper position of sealing strip main part 1.
[0034] Further, the compression resistance positioning layer also includes outer extension sealing strip 6 and elastic rubber layer 7 for outer layer elastic support, and outer extension sealing strip 6 is fixedly connected on sealing strip main part 1 by elastic rubber layer 7, and the outer layer of outer extension sealing strip 6 is provided with wear-resistant layer 8.
[0035] Further, the inner layer of sealing strip main part 1 is provided with sound-absorbing and noise-reducing layer 18 for sound-absorbing and noise-reducing.
[0036] Preferably, when installing and using the sealing strip body 1, the positioning and installation are mainly carried out through the inner limiting groove 2, and the first snap-fit block 5 is provided to limit the installation of the limiting groove 2, thereby improving the stability of the positioning and installation.
[0037] Furthermore, the inner layer of the limiting groove 2 is provided with a first friction positioning layer 4, which improves the friction positioning of the internal installation and prevents the sealing strip body 1 from detaching during installation.
[0038] Meanwhile, the sealing strip body 1 is also provided with a pressure-resistant layer 3, an elastic rubber layer 7, and a wear-resistant layer 8 for pressure resistance, thereby improving the pressure resistance and wear resistance of the sealing strip body 1 during use. In addition, the extended sealing strip 6 extends to cover the outside of the sealing strip body 1, thereby preventing water and impurities from entering the installation joint between the sealing strip body 1 and the car, thus achieving protection for the installation and use of the sealing strip body 1.
[0039] Example 2
[0040] like Figs. 1-2 As shown, this embodiment, based on embodiment 1, also includes an elastic positioning layer, which is installed inside the sealing strip body 1 and is used to elastically limit and fix the installation of the sealing strip body 1.
[0041] Furthermore, the elastic positioning layer includes a positioning block 9 for internal installation and fixing, and a second friction positioning layer 12 for friction positioning installation is provided on the positioning block 9.
[0042] Furthermore, the inner layer of the second friction positioning layer 12 is provided with an elastic ring 11, and a buffer cavity 10 for placing the buffer spring 13 is provided at the connection between the elastic ring 11 and the positioning block 9.
[0043] Preferably, in this embodiment, when the sealing strip body 1 is installed, it can be positioned by the positioning block 9 in the middle of the sealing strip body 1, and the positioning block 9 is provided with a corresponding second friction positioning layer 12 for friction positioning. After installation, the middle of the sealing strip body 1 is limited by the elastic support of the elastic ring 11 and the buffer spring 13, which further enhances the stability of the installation and reduces the risk of detachment in later use.
[0044] Example 3
[0045] like Figs. 1-2 As shown, this embodiment, based on the above embodiment, also includes a reinforcing fixing layer, which is installed inside the sealing strip body 1 and located on one side of the elastic positioning layer, for reinforcing and fixing the installation of the sealing strip body 1.
[0046] Furthermore, the reinforcement fixing layer includes a snap-fit sealing block 14 for fixing the lower part, and the snap-fit sealing block 14 is provided with a plurality of snap-fit sealing strips 15 for snap-fit sealing positioning and installation.
[0047] Further, the reinforced fixed layer further comprises a reinforcing layer 16 and a filling layer 17 for internal reinforcement support, both of which are arranged inside the clamping sealing block 14.
[0048] Preferably, in the embodiment, the lower connecting part of the sealing strip body 1 is used for clamping sealing installation of the clamping sealing block 14, and the clamping sealing block 14 is provided with a clamping sealing rubber strip 15 for clamping sealing connection, thereby improving the sealing performance of the bottom installation of the sealing strip body 1.
[0049] In addition, the clamping sealing block 14 is further provided with a reinforcing layer 16 and a filling layer 17 for reinforcing connection, and the filling layer 17 is made of composite fiber cloth, thereby improving the wear resistance, tensile resistance and flame resistance of the sealing strip body 1, and achieving the protection of the installation of the automobile.
